Salt Composition

Levosulpiride (75mg) + Rabeprazole (20mg)

Overview Rabikos-LSR Capsule

Gastro-esophageal reflux disease (GERD), peptic ulcers, and irritable bowel syndrome (IBS) may be treated with the prescription medication, Rabikos-LSR Capsules. This medication lessens excessive stomach acid production and hinders its backflow into the esophagus. Dosage and duration for Rabikos-LSR Capsules, taken with or without food, are determined by your physician based on your individual needs and response. Continue the prescribed course of treatment; premature cessation could lead to symptom recurrence and condition exacerbation. Inform your healthcare provider of all other medications you are using, as interactions are possible. Common side effects, often transient, include nausea, abdominal pain, diarrhea, gas, constipation, headache, fatigue, and flu-like symptoms. Report any concerning side effects immediately. Dizziness and drowsiness are potential side effects; avoid driving or activities requiring alertness until their impact is known. Alcohol consumption should be avoided due to potential increased drowsiness. Lifestyle adjustments, such as a high-fiber diet, avoidance of trigger foods, increased hydration, and regular physical activity, can enhance treatment outcomes. Prior to commencing treatment, disclose any kidney or liver conditions, as well as pregnancy, pregnancy planning, or breastfeeding.

How Rabikos-LSR Capsule works:

Levosulpiride and rabeprazole are the active components of Rabikos-LSR Capsule, a dual-action medication.

FAQs on Rabikos-LSR Capsule

Follow your doctor's instructions precisely when taking Rabikos-LSR Capsules. One capsule daily, taken on an empty stomach, is recommended.
Patients allergic to any Rabikos-LSR Capsule ingredient or excipient should not use this medication.
Dizziness, including faintness, weakness, unsteadiness, or lightheadedness, is a possible side effect of Rabikos-LSR Capsules in some individuals. Rest is recommended if dizziness occurs; resume activity when feeling better.
Studies in adults link Rabikos-LSR Capsule treatment, especially at high doses (multiple daily doses or prolonged use exceeding one year), to a potentially increased risk of hip, wrist, or spine fractures related to osteoporosis.
Driving or operating machinery is unsafe while taking Rabikos-LSR Capsules, as drowsiness, dizziness, or visual disturbances may occur. Wait until you understand the medicine's effects on you before doing so.
